F2 (security): the base-file removal in materializeStackVersion used the unclamped
filepath.Join while the read (GetFileContent) and write
(StoreStackFileFromBytesByVersion) in the same function are clamped. An
attacker-influenceable fileName (stack.EntryPoint/AdditionalFiles via DB
restore/import) could escape basePath in this file-deleting path. Use the clamped
filesystem.JoinPaths, consistent with the read/write.
F1 (test): the adopt branch (complete v{N} on disk but stale DB metadata -> repoint
ProjectPath + set StackFileVersion + seed Versions) is exactly the post-crash state
the crash-safety guarantee relies on (crash between materialize and DB persist), but
no test hit it — existing complete-v-dir tests have consistent metadata and take the
no-op short-circuit. Add TestMigrateStackFileVersions_2_44_0_AdoptCompleteVDirStaleMetadata:
seed a complete v1 on disk, stack with stale flat ProjectPath + empty Versions, no
base copies; assert the migration repoints ProjectPath to v1, sets StackFileVersion=1,
seeds Versions, and leaves the v1 files intact.
